Soyuz TMA-16M begins expedition 43 by carrying 3 astronauts and cosmonauts to the International Space Station.
Russian Commander, cosmonaut Gennady Padalka alongside Flight Engineers, Scott Kelly & Mikhail Korniyenko will launch aboard the Soyuz spacecraft from the Baikonur Cosmodrome in Kazakhstan and then rendezvous with the station.
It landed on 12 September 2015 00:51 UTC
Soyuz TMA-16M was a Soyuz spacecraft which launched on 27 March 2015 19:42 UTC. It transported three members of the Expedition 43 crew to the International Space Station. The crew…

Mission Profile
Soyuz TMA-16M was a Soyuz FG mission operated by Russian Federal Space Agency (ROSCOSMOS) that lifted off from 1/5, Baikonur Cosmodrome, Republic of Kazakhstan on March 27, 2015. The flight carried its payload on a human exploration mission to Low Earth Orbit. It was flown as part of the Soyuz program. The launch was a success.
